Why Choose Ballsbridge?
Ballsbridge is known for its blend of residential charm and urban sophistication. It boasts tree-lined avenues, proximity to top-tier schools, embassies, fine dining, and excellent transport links. Its reputation as a hub for both luxury family homes and high-end apartments makes it attractive to professionals, families, and investors alike.
Understanding the Ballsbridge Property Market
Before diving into your property search, it’s essential to understand the local market dynamics:
- High demand and low supply: Ballsbridge remains one of the most competitive areas in Dublin due to its exclusivity and quality of life.
- Premium pricing: Properties in Ballsbridge command higher prices than most areas in Dublin. Expect to pay a premium, especially for period homes or newly developed luxury apartments.
- Strong rental yields: The area’s popularity among professionals and expatriates ensures a robust rental market, appealing to investors.
Step-by-Step Guide to Buying Property in Ballsbridge
1. Define Your Budget and Financing
Start by establishing a clear budget. Include additional costs such as stamp duty, solicitor fees, surveyor fees, and potential renovation expenses. If you’re seeking a mortgage, get pre-approved before starting your property search. This will demonstrate seriousness to sellers and give you clarity on your price range.

4. Conduct Thorough Property Viewings
Once you’ve shortlisted potential properties, arrange viewings and come prepared with questions. Look beyond aesthetics and assess factors like structural condition, insulation, natural light, and layout functionality.
Expert Tip: Attend viewings at different times of the day to get a sense of light, noise, and traffic in the area.
5. Carry Out Due Diligence
Once you’ve found the right property, hire a surveyor to inspect the home. Their report will reveal any hidden issues that could impact your decision or give you leverage in price negotiations.
Additionally, work with a solicitor who is familiar with the Ballsbridge property market to review contracts, title deeds, and planning permissions.
6. Make an Offer and Negotiate
With your agent’s help, make an informed offer based on recent comparable sales and the property’s condition. Be prepared to negotiate, especially in a competitive bidding environment. A good agent will guide you through this process, ensuring you don’t overpay while remaining a serious contender.
7. Finalise the Sale
Once your offer is accepted, the legal process (conveyancing) begins. Your solicitor will coordinate with the seller’s solicitor to complete due diligence, agree on terms, and prepare for the exchange of contracts.
After contracts are signed and the transaction is complete, you’ll receive the keys and become the proud owner of a property in Ballsbridge.
